Output 5c340d81c4149549fba7023458af808de21a29031591eb0f29612300c71a7268:0

value
18993250
script pubkey
OP_0 OP_PUSHBYTES_20 38888e9b626fb5be6bd940c3b6bc43222079f09e
address
bc1q8zygaxmzd76mu67egrpmd0zrygs8nuy74hea4w
transaction
5c340d81c4149549fba7023458af808de21a29031591eb0f29612300c71a7268